What affects the price

The final price for your bathroom project depends on a few specific things. First, the size of your space and the layout changes you want matter. If we are moving plumbing lines or electrical outlets, that adds labor time compared to a simple swap. Your choice of materials—like tile type, custom vanities, or premium shower hardware—also shifts the total. We focus on your specific needs to ensure you don't overpay for things you don't want. What are the considerations for bathroom tiles in Oklahoma City?

In Oklahoma City, bathroom tiles need to be durable and easy to clean. Porcelain and ceramic tiles are excellent choices for both floors and walls. They hold up well to moisture and foot traffic, which is important in any home. Consider the grout color too; lighter grout can show dirt more easily. For shower areas, ensure tiles have good slip resistance. Think about the overall aesthetic you want to achieve for your space.

What should I look for in a wood bathroom vanity for my OKC home?

When choosing a wood bathroom vanity for your Oklahoma City home, focus on moisture resistance. Solid wood like oak or maple is a good choice, but ensure it has a good sealant. Consider the size and storage needs of your bathroom. Do you need drawers, shelves, or a combination? The style should complement your overall bathroom design. A well-chosen vanity can be both beautiful and highly functional for years.
